The event is a marathon held annually in late November in northern Baltimore County, Maryland, primarily on the former Northern Central Railroad corridor, now known as the Torrey C. Brown Rail Trail. The course begins at Oldfields School, with an initial 0.8-mile downhill segment on Glencoe Road, followed by an out-and-back route on the trail itself. Most of the route consists of a flat, compacted dirt and limestone surface, a result of historical railroad use dating back to 1832.

Time difference: +33.1 minutes compared to a flat, road, temperate course.
On our difficulty model, North Central Rail Trail Marathon plays about 36 minutes slower than an average road marathon for a 3:30 runner. It ranks #138 hardest of 1150 marathons we analyse, and #74 of 575 in United States of America. Use the calculator above to see the exact adjusted time for your own goal pace.
Estimated finish times on this course versus the same effort on an average road marathon, based on its elevation, surface, and expected race-day temperature.
| Average-course time | On North Central Rail Trail Marathon | Difference |
|---|---|---|
| 3:00:00 | 3:28:47 | +28:47 |
| 3:30:00 | 4:01:06 | +31:06 |
| 4:00:00 | 4:33:03 | +33:03 |
| 4:30:00 | 5:04:43 | +34:43 |
| 5:00:00 | 5:36:09 | +36:09 |
| 5:30:00 | 6:07:24 | +37:24 |
| 6:00:00 | 6:38:29 | +38:29 |

North Central Rail Trail Marathon is a full marathon held in Bowie, United States of America. It is scheduled for Saturday 28 November 2026. The course is run on trail surface with 125m of total climbing, with its high point near 180m above sea level. With 125m of total climbing, this is a gently undulating course. The elevation changes are manageable for most runners and shouldn't greatly affect your pacing.
Based on historical weather data for November, the expected race day conditions are as follows. Cold conditions are expected, with temperatures between -1°C and 6°C. While cold weather reduces overheating risk, runners should dress in layers and be prepared for potential wind chill. There is a low chance of rain (1%), so dry conditions are likely.
North Central Rail Trail Marathon is a trail race, meaning the course includes unpaved surfaces such as dirt, gravel, or forest paths. Trail surfaces are usually slower than the road equivalent - often by 10-20% - because of uneven footing, technical sections, and frequently steeper gradients, though a smooth, non-technical or downhill trail can run faster than that suggests. Trail-specific shoes with good grip are recommended.
